**Q: How do I access the Brindlewood partner SFTP drop?**

New hires at Fennimore Logistics should first request the drop role from their team lead, then verify the host fingerprint against the onboarding wiki before connecting. Files from Brindlewood arrive nightly and must not be renamed. If the service account is ever locked out, recovery requires the passphrase held by the integrations team, shown below.

recovery phrase for yajop-tagef: quenael-zoriel-aldael-quenax-druion

# Nightly reindex client for Quillbase search.
# Runs at 02:30 via the Larkspur scheduler; full rebuild, no deltas.
# If it dies midway, partial shards are fine — next run overwrites.
# Don't bump batch size past 500; Quillbase chokes.
# Auth is via the Quillbase internal API key, shown on the next line.

gateway credential: vxb3-o9a

## Escalation

If schema validation failures against the Brightmere event registry exceed ten per minute, page the Platform Events rotation. Do not delete or re-register schemas yourself; contractors lack registry write access by design. Include the failing subject name and version in your page. For non-urgent registry questions, write to the address below.

escalation mailbox, kaweg-kahif: druwyn.sordor@nelvroworks.corp